Just when you thought you weren’t getting any more gifts for the holidays, the Silks Poker Room at Tampa Bay Downs has decided to play Santa all year long. The Tampa room is rewarding players throughout 2012 with marketing money rather than taking it out of players’ pockets. Talk about paving the way for casino incentives!

Said director of poker operations Patrick Murphy: “By adding house-funded prizes, we hope to increase the number of players in our daily tournaments. Tournament business is what drives traffic. We want to reward our customers with something a little extra.”

The top-five finishers in tournaments each month earn a seat to a monthly freeroll. This freeroll will be the first Monday of the next month at 5:30 p.m. and it will have a $2,000 starting prize pool, which can grow with optional player add-ons.

In addition, the five highest hands in every weekday tournament will earn tournament buy-in credits that will start at $500 for the highest hand and decrease by $100 for each additional hand.

“I think using house money for these promotions shows our commitment to our client base, new and old,” Murphy said. “We appreciate them and on top of giving the highest comps in the area, we are now funding promos with our own money. This allows us to keep the player fees down and the prize pools up.”

The room also offers numerous other promotions throughout the week, including cash payouts, high hands and quads/straight-flush/royal-flu sh bonuses.

“We hope to continue to be the Tampa Bay area’s best option for new and exciting promotions with great payouts and provide an equal chance for all our players to come away with some extra cash,” Murphy said. WPT DERBY LANE: The World Poker Tour regional series returns March 16-25 to Derby Lane in St. Petersburg with nine events, including an $1,800 main event (Day 1A is March 23 at noon, 1B March 24 at noon). Also, there will be a $365 no-limit hold’em/pot-limit Omaha mixed event on March 20 at noon.

Date Time Event Buy-in Stack
3/16 Noon Mega Satellite $160+$15 10K
7:30p Mega Satellite $160+$15 10K
3/17 Noon NLHE $825+$75 30K
3/18 Noon NLHE $240+$35 25K
3/19 7:30p 6-Max $150+$20 17K
3/20 Noon NLHE/PLO $330+$35 20K
3/21 Noon Seniors $180+$20 15K
7:30p PLO $330+$35 20K
3/22 Noon NLHE Turbo* $180+$20 10K
7:30p NLHE Turbo* $180+$20 10K
3/23 Noon Main (1A) $1,650+$150 30K
3/24 Noon Main (1B) $1,650+$150 30K
3/25 Noon NLHE $500+$20 25K
* Daily double event, call for details
